6. SERVICE MODE

Service mode is intended for configuration of basic parameters related to zones, outputs and
partitions. It allows to manually, using a keypad, program all correlations necessary for correct
system operation.
After the service mode is initiated a number of service functions are available. To configure the
system, enter the number of function and its arguments, related to the function, as following:

Each service function has one of two argument types: binary (BIT) or decimal (DEC) . Handling
each of the two types of arguments is presented below:
Binary type (BIT)
When the binary argument type function is entered, the current option status is displayed with
LEDs relevant to a given option of the function on/off. Press 1 to 8 buttons to change the status
of LED and the option it corresponds to. The installer can change the option status as many
times as they want. When the desired status is set, press

Decimal type (DEC)
Service function that accepts decimal type arguments can also accept any length strings of
decimal numbers, not exceeding the maximum length pre-defined for the function. When a
character is entered, a cursor gets automatically ready for entering the next character. Press
to save currently entered changes and exit the service function, press
entered changes and exit the service function. Before you press any key on a keypad, the
currently programmed parameter value is displayed. It is presented by displaying subsequent
digits of the parameter with a short pause in between. When all digits of the parameter are
displayed, the pause is longer.
